Output 7491d1379a997e03a9c730b913d94ad8748dac1fb91a273a0424744d144c48a2:1

value
580659
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bdc66b753cc624245ee58db6c6e6877a5bd566f8 OP_EQUALVERIFY OP_CHECKSIG
address
1JJSQhjtMh2XFw8om9werhqBbrrB7Y6qmd
transaction
7491d1379a997e03a9c730b913d94ad8748dac1fb91a273a0424744d144c48a2
confirmations
348293
spent
true